The proposed recommended increase in the salaries of
the County Officers of Umatilla County is as follows:
Increase
Total Salary
County Judge
$400.00
$3,200.00
County Commissioner ..... ... $300.00 ....................... $2,200.00
County Commissioner
$300.00
$2,200.00
Sheriff
$400.00
$3,200.00
Clerk
$200.00
$2,500.00
Recorder
$200.00
$2,300.00
Treasurer
$500.00
$2,300.00
Assessor
$400.00
$2,500.00
School Su pt.
$300.00
$2,100.00

NOTICE OF HEARING
Notice is hereby given that the
State of Oregon, by and through its
State Highway Commission, did, on
the 17th day of May, 1944. file with
the Board of Directors of the West
land Irrigation District, a Petition,
praying that the following described
lands in Umatilla County, State of
Oregon, be excluded from the bounda
ries of the Westland Irrigation Dis
trict. to-wit:
A parcel of land lying in the
Southeast quarter (SE 1 ) of
Section 34, Twp. 4 North, Range
28 East, W. M.. Umatilla County,
Oregon; the said parcel being
described as follows: All of the
Northwest quarter (NW‘ ) of
the Southeast quarter (SE‘ )
and the West 30 rods of the
Northeast quarter (NE‘ ) of the
Southeast quarter (SE‘) and
all of the South half of the
Southeast quarter (SE‘) of
said Section 34, excepting an ir
rigation canal right of way of
150 feet in width and approxi
mately 2100 feet in length as re
served to the Westland Irrigation
District in a deed recorded in
Book 160, Page 503, Umatilla
County Deed Records, containing
a net area of 127.8 acres.
ALSO:
A parcel of land lying in Sec
tions 25 and 36, Twp. 4 North,
Range 27 East, and Sections 31,
32 and 33, Twp. 4 North. Range
28 East, W. M., Umatilla Coun
ty, Oregon; the said parcel being
all that portion of the foregoing
described Sections included in a
strip of land of variable feet in
width, lying on each side of the
center line of the Boardman-
Stanfield highway as said high
way has been located over and
across or adjacent to the said
Sections; the location of the said
strip of land ( insofar as it en
croaches upon said Sections) be
ing determined by the said cen-
ter line from Station 8744-50.3 to
Station 10904-66. which portion
of center line is described as fol
lows:
Beginning at a point which is
Engineer’s center line Station
8744-50.3 opposite and 50 feet
distant from which point the
northerly line of the said strip of
land intersects the West line of
said Section 25; said point being
1104 feet North and 12 feet West
of the Southwest corner of said
Section 25: thence South 76 de
grees 19 minutes East 4750.4 feet
to the line between said sections
25 and 36 at a point which is
669.8 feet west of the Southeast
corner of said Section 25; thence
South
76 degrees 19 minutes
East 701.8 feet to the line be
tween said Sections 36 and 31 at
a point which is 160 feet South of
the Northeast corner of said Sec
tion 36; thence (through an equa
tion in bearings in which South
76 degrees 19 minutes East back
equals South 76 degrees 17 min
utes 30” East ahead) S. 76 de
grees 17 minutes 30" East 5226.6
feet to the line between said Sec
tions 31 and 32 at a point which
is 1264 feet North of the East
quarter corner of said Section 31:
thence South 76 degrees 17 min
utes 30” East 5473.6 feet to the
line between said Sections 32 and
33 at a point which is 19.9 feet
North of the East quarter corner
of said Section 32; thence South
76 degrees 17 minutes 30” East
5463.3 feet to a point opposite
and 75 feet distant from which
point the southerly line of said
strip of land intersects the east
line of said Section 33; said point
being 1412 feet North and 18 feet
East of the Southeast corner of
said Section 33.
